今天不知咋滴,微博上突然刮起一阵AppCode牛逼的风

2012-08-22 16:21:39 +08:00
 qdvictory
下载试用了一下,完全不足以像“风”中所说取代xcode。
不知这个到底有啥优势?反正我是记着跟风推荐的人了,下次他们推荐东西就得考虑考虑了。。
16344 次点击
所在节点    iDev
18 条回复
ybian
2012-08-22 16:38:25 +08:00
很早以前就试用过,没找到特别牛逼的地方,还是Xcode用着舒服。
Shane
2012-08-22 17:03:18 +08:00
唯一的优势估计就是安装文件体积小了。
fly2never
2012-08-22 17:14:17 +08:00
Intellij家的东西暴丑暴慢无比,但是功能上已经甩开XCode一个数量级.
AppCode在refactor,find useage, code analysis上功能非常强大,是XCode不能比的.
AppCode有ideavim插件,可以模拟vim操作(不过xcode也有了xvim)
AppCode 1.6 加强了对国际化文件的管理,以及c11的支持.值得升级
这里有一篇半年前的对比文章,可以参考一下:
http://codesheriff.blogspot.com/2012/02/xcode-vs-appcode.html
fly2never
2012-08-22 17:17:08 +08:00
AppCode的开发人员还是很给力的,语法分析都是用自家的引擎,没用llvm
http://devnet.jetbrains.net/message/5464711
arg0
2012-08-22 20:16:22 +08:00
AppCode没用过,不好推荐,楼主如果写java,试试他家的intellij idea,甩开其它ide几条街。
cracker999999
2012-08-22 21:11:16 +08:00
Xcode 在 IDE 中的地位不是这么轻易就能撼动的
wildchild
2012-08-22 21:14:55 +08:00
前几天用了下AppCode,感觉挺不错的,find usage +1
wildchild
2012-08-22 21:15:53 +08:00
恩,intellij idea也很棒。
PrideChung
2012-08-22 21:38:00 +08:00
虽然没用过AppCode,不过JetBrains的东西质量向来不错,问题是网上这么多iOS的教程,99.99%都是用Xcode来做示范的,初学者用AppCode来学习肯定不合适,要是iOS的老手,Xcode都用得这么熟练了,换一个IDE得多麻烦,而且也未必能提高多少效率。最重要的:Xcode is f*cking free! AppCode得要先给200刀……
blankyao
2012-08-28 19:57:35 +08:00
今天也看到别人说AppCode了,真的比Xcode还要强大吗?Xcode虽然有很多问题,但是还是可以列为我用过的最好的IDE了
jorakura
2012-08-28 22:09:46 +08:00
AppCode 最主要的问题是不支持 xib 编辑器,不支持 data modeler。
不过扔掉xib改为手写后,AppCode就更好用了。

SmartType, Find Usages, Extract Method 太多贴心
iEggache
2012-08-29 16:03:53 +08:00
无比丑陋,看着就想吐
soulhacker
2012-08-29 16:36:24 +08:00
1. Java based 的应用在 OS X 下看上去比较违和;
2. 不使用 LLVM 作为语法分析引擎也许不是个好事。。。

JetBrain 是比较靠谱的倒是真的,尤其是 Java IDE,IntelliJ 用了挺久;只是 Xcode 这样的专属系统应用开发工具比较特殊,不太容易挑战(虽然 4.0 之后各种不稳定、饱受其摧残)。
fly2never
2012-08-30 01:09:41 +08:00
@soulhacker 第二条怎讲?难道是担心自动重构的时候弄错?
virushuo
2012-08-30 02:09:27 +08:00
不使用LLVM…这也能当作优点…
Kai
2012-08-30 03:27:50 +08:00
图标太难看。
cool8jay
2012-08-30 10:03:47 +08:00
个人经验,xCode做主力IDE,AppCode用来重构,检查代码。
Jetbrains的所有产品一直以“智能化”作为目标,用起来还是很方便的。
最后,在不同的需求下,不同工具带来的效率提升,是很不一样的。
不妨一试。
FrankFang128
2013-06-09 00:52:50 +08:00
没有过 JetBrains 的产品的开发者根本不知道「体贴」是什么意思。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/45771

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X